Authority of Director of Indian Health Service
Current through Pub. L. 119-102
(a)Reservation inventory
(1)Upon request by an Indian tribal government or Alaska Native entity, the Director shall—
(A)conduct an inventory and evaluation of the contents of open dumps on the Indian lands or Alaska Native lands which are subject to the authority of the Indian tribal government or Alaska Native entity;
(B)determine the relative severity of the threat to public health and the environment posed by each dump based on information available to the Director and the Indian tribal government or Alaska Native entity unless the Director, in consultation with the Indian tribal government or Alaska Native entity, determines that additional actions such as soil testing or water monitoring would be appropriate in the circumstances; and
